General Summary
It was decided that a week after Arias name day the expedition would set out. The coming thaw of spring would hopefully yield calmer weather as they travelled the hundreds of leagues down along the coast of what remained of Hrivenor from the Sundering. Aria was unsure of the expeditions primary participants but was optimistic to the future.
There was Aelorna, a woman of some musical talent, and a clear noble upbringing but no noble bearing to her name or purpose here. Isenara and Aranesi the twins, they were explorers and knowledge seekers, having caught her mothers attention for their abilities to navigate the ruined landscape, and so Aria had brought them into service, but she was unsure of which Nytraven their loyalties were truly owed. Daereth her life long bodyguard and confident, his quiet stoicism was at least a constant she knew she could rely upon for this journey. Nymeria, a young but skilled architect with a curious accent. She was looking to make a name for herself in rebuilding their homelands and Aria wished to make a city that would be a shinning example of what the Elves of Winter could offer the world. It was a match of ambitions that she hoped would bear fruits. Talindra, whom she had grown up, was another constant, tho she worried of the womans troubled relation with the divine and her power. Zaelith, a man from a family in decline had signed on looking to make a name for himself free of his family. Bhezel was a devout man, seeming to run from, or perhaps too a new destiny, she had not decided yet, but he looked capable enough.
With fair winds and weather the 6 ships of the expedition set out south. 3 Days into the travel strange power was sense by those who can harness the primal forces of the world. Setting to shore and spending a day in exploration, they would find the faintest trail of new plant life sprouting along a very specific path. Further still this would prove to be a lay line with power flowing from Tir Na Nog, the realm of spring. Marking it down they would return to the ships and be under way once more. Another week at sea would find them amid a terrible gale. With 2 ships separate from the rest, Aria decided to keep to the plan and that they would rendezvous around the horn of southern Hrivenor before continuing on. It would take several days to get back on course with no sign of their comrades. Nearing months end the 4 remaining ships would set to shore and wait for the others to arrive, finding another lay line here, this one from the elemental realm of fire. On the next day their wayward ships would be seen, Aria and her company would set out for the Ruins to the south, leaving the rest of the expedition here until it was known to be safe.
Lunathariel was now in sight, or at least what was left of it. Parts of the city could be seen jutting up from the ocean like a strange coral reef. Taking landing crafts ashore they navigated the troublesome waters, and landed upon the remnants of some old River docks, as old Lunathariel was never a seaside city untill the sundering dropped half of Velthanor into the sea. Careful they would move ashore finding evidence of previous Goblin habitation. It would prove however the area was still held by goblins, they had simply been turned. A swarm of Zombie like Goblins would descend on the expedition. Nymerias repeating crossbow would sing as goblins were felled, exploding as they did, filled with various noxious chemicals. Arias would send blasts of ice magic while the others pushed forward. Goblins would scurry along the underside of what remained of the docks emerging behind them and lashing out at Talindra. Daereth would fall back to cover the Oracle and stay near Aria as Bhezel, Zaelith, and Isenara pushed ahead. Isenara would move stealthy along the flanks providing cross fire with her own crossbow. Bhezels hammer would come crashing down crushing the goblin corpses caring little for the small explosions they caused. Zaeliths magic and sword would move together as he struck down goblin after goblin. Aelorna would sing a haunting song of inspiration but soon found herself pushed forward and becoming surrounded. Daereth would frown seeing her situation and would glance to Aria before pushing forward to cover Aelorna as best he could. "Dont worry hun we got this..." Nymeria would say appearing beside Aria from the shadows, another bolt hissing out. As the goblins swarmed, Deareth would shove Aelorna aside taking a heavy blow, Talindras magics would surge forward mending his wounds. As quickly as the surge of Goblin dead had arrived it had been dispatched. Patching their few wounds, the expedition would take stock of their surroundings and decide to push on for the old Winter Temple of the city, where a strange corruption was felt in its power.
It would take 4 hours to pick their way thru debris of the ruined city, their movements drawing the attention of several zombie hoards. The hoards were thankfully slow moving and the expedition was able to dispatch them before becoming too overwhelmed. Taking another respite to bandage and rest, they looked to the stone steps that lead upto the temple mount which overlooked the city. It was going to be a long winding climb up, but they were ready.
